Article: Short bark and sides; Owner's fury as celebrity dog is left 'like a skinhead' by groomer.

Byline: BILL MOULAND

ACCORDING to the Kennel Club, the bichon frise should have 'a fine, silky coat with soft corkscrew curls'.

And its characteristics should be those of a 'gay, happy, lively little dog'.

That was certainly how Eric Way remembered his fourlegged friend Storm when he sent him across London to Dan Thomas, pet groomer to the stars - known as 'the Nicky Clarke of the dog world'.
